Online Forums and Communities

Online forums and communities are excellent resources for aspiring entrepreneurs to connect with like-minded individuals, share ideas, and seek advice. These platforms provide a supportive environment where you can ask questions and learn from experienced entrepreneurs who have faced similar challenges. Whether you have a specific question about starting a business or want to engage in discussions about entrepreneurship in general, online forums and communities can be a treasure trove of information.

One of the most popular online communities for entrepreneurs is Reddit's r/Entrepreneur subreddit. With over a million members, this community is a hub for discussions, sharing experiences, and seeking advice. You can find threads on various topics such as business ideas, marketing strategies, funding options, and more. By actively participating in these discussions, you can gain valuable insights and connect with other entrepreneurs who are on a similar journey.

Another popular online platform is Quora, where entrepreneurs and industry experts share their knowledge and experiences. Quora allows you to follow topics related to entrepreneurship, such as startups, small business, and entrepreneurship advice, and receive notifications on new questions and answers. You can post your own questions or browse through the vast collection of existing threads to find answers to your queries.

In addition to these large communities, there are numerous niche forums and communities focused on specific industries or business types. For example, if you are interested in e-commerce, platforms like Shopify's Community Forums or eCommerceFuel's private community can provide targeted advice and support. Similarly, if you are in the tech industry, communities like Hacker News or Indie Hackers can be valuable resources for networking and learning.

When participating in online forums and communities, it is important to remember to contribute positively and respectfully. Engage in meaningful discussions, offer your insights and experiences, and be open to learning from others. Building relationships with fellow entrepreneurs in these communities can lead to valuable connections, collaborations, and even potential business opportunities.

Startup Incubators and Accelerators

For aspiring entrepreneurs looking for more hands-on support and guidance, startup incubators and accelerators are excellent resources to consider. These programs are designed to help early-stage startups grow and succeed by providing a range of support services, including mentorship, funding, and resources.

Startup incubators are organizations that provide a supportive environment for startups to develop and refine their business ideas. They offer resources such as office space, access to funding, and networking opportunities. Incubators often have a specific focus or industry niche, allowing entrepreneurs to connect with like-minded individuals and industry experts who can provide valuable insights and guidance.

On the other hand, startup accelerators are time-limited programs that provide intensive support and mentorship to startups. These programs usually run for a few months and culminate in a demo day where startups pitch their ideas to potential investors. Accelerators offer a combination of mentorship, networking opportunities, and sometimes seed funding to help startups rapidly grow and scale their businesses.

Both incubators and accelerators can be highly beneficial for aspiring entrepreneurs. They provide a structured environment where entrepreneurs can receive expert guidance, connect with industry professionals, and access funding opportunities. Additionally, being part of an incubator or accelerator program can boost the credibility of a startup and increase its chances of success.

Business Mentorship Programs

One of the most valuable resources for aspiring entrepreneurs is business mentorship programs. These programs pair experienced entrepreneurs or business professionals with individuals who are starting their own businesses. Mentors provide guidance, support, and advice based on their own experiences and expertise. Having a mentor can be incredibly beneficial for new entrepreneurs, as they can provide insights into various aspects of running a business, help navigate challenges, and offer valuable networking opportunities.

There are various types of business mentorship programs available, ranging from formal programs offered by organizations to informal mentorship relationships formed through networking. Some programs are industry-specific, while others focus on general business development. It's important to find a mentorship program that aligns with your specific needs and goals.

To find business mentorship programs, you can start by researching local entrepreneurship organizations, chambers of commerce, or business development centers in your area. These organizations often offer mentorship programs or can connect you with mentors in your industry. Additionally, many universities and colleges have entrepreneurship programs that provide mentorship opportunities for students or alumni.

Online platforms and communities also offer business mentorship programs. Websites such as SCORE, MicroMentor, or LinkedIn Mentors allow entrepreneurs to connect with mentors from various industries and backgrounds. These platforms often have search features that allow you to filter mentors based on their expertise, location, and availability.

When looking for a mentor, it's important to consider your specific needs and goals. Look for someone who has experience in your industry or a related field and who has achieved success in their own ventures. It's also valuable to find a mentor who shares similar values and can provide support and guidance tailored to your unique entrepreneurial journey.

Once you have found a mentor, it's important to establish clear expectations and goals for the mentorship relationship. Schedule regular meetings or check-ins to discuss your progress, challenges, and seek advice. Be proactive in seeking guidance and be open to feedback and constructive criticism. Building a strong and meaningful relationship with your mentor can greatly contribute to your success as an entrepreneur.

Local Small Business Development Centers

Local Small Business Development Centers (SBDCs) are government-funded organizations that provide a range of resources and support for aspiring entrepreneurs. These centers are located in various communities and offer free or low-cost services to help small businesses succeed. Whether you are just starting out or looking to grow your existing business, SBDCs can be a valuable resource to turn to.

SBDCs offer a wide range of services to entrepreneurs, including business planning assistance, market research, financial analysis, and access to training and workshops. They have a team of experienced professionals who can provide guidance and advice on various aspects of starting and running a business. Whether you need help with developing a business plan, understanding financial statements, or navigating local regulations, SBDCs have the expertise to assist you.

In addition to one-on-one counseling, SBDCs also organize networking events and seminars where entrepreneurs can connect with other like-minded individuals and learn from successful business owners. These events provide an opportunity to expand your network, exchange ideas, and gain insights from those who have already gone through the entrepreneurial journey.

Furthermore, SBDCs can provide information on funding options and help you navigate the process of securing financing for your business. They can assist in identifying grants, loans, or other financial resources that may be available to entrepreneurs. SBDCs have established relationships with lenders and can help you prepare your funding applications and connect you with potential investors.

To find your local SBDC, you can visit the Small Business Administration (SBA) website or reach out to your local Chamber of Commerce. These organizations can provide you with information on the SBDCs in your area and help you get started on accessing the resources they offer. Take advantage of the expertise and support provided by SBDCs, as they can significantly contribute to the success of your entrepreneurial journey.
